Page 2 of 4

Re: Иконка GD

PostPosted: Wed Jun 23, 2010 7:48 am
by aj.
Внёс в to-do list.

Re: Иконка GD

PostPosted: Fri Jul 02, 2010 5:30 pm
by paul.radioactive
По поводу размеров иконок: на панели Gnome используются иконки размером в 24 пикселя, в большинстве доков по умолчанию 48.

Re: Иконка GD

PostPosted: Tue Aug 17, 2010 7:27 pm
by Lordwind
Изменение файла в /usr/share/pixmaps/goldendict.png не изменило иконку в области уведомлений. Не подскажите, что для этого надо?

Re: Иконка GD

PostPosted: Tue Aug 17, 2010 7:36 pm
by paul.radioactive
И не должно было, ведь иконка приложения и иконка в области уведомлений это разные вещи — первая задается приложением, а вторая темой оформления.

Например, у меня с темой оформления Ambiance Dark мне нужно было бы поменять файл по адресу "/usr/share/icons/Humanity-Dark/apps", и там в папках в которых лежат иконки размером 16, 22, 24 и 48 пикселей.

Re: Иконка GD

PostPosted: Tue Aug 17, 2010 8:15 pm
by Lordwind
paul.radioactive wrote:И не должно было, ведь иконка приложения и иконка в области уведомлений это разные вещи — первая задается приложением, а вторая темой оформления


Нет, это от программы зависит. Если прописано, что иконка будет зависеть от темы оформления, тогда оттуда и берется, если нет, то одна иконка будет при любой теме.
Дело в том, что на большой диагонали приходится расширять панель, которая по умолчанию 24 пиксела до (в моем случае) 32-х, большинство иконок заданы в svg и без проблем масштабируются под высоту панели, а часть, как и в данном случае - нет. Приходится искать иконку и править руками. Я так не раз делал и почти всегда нужные иконки лежат в /usr/share/pixmaps.
Если вы считаете что это не тот случай, укажите пожалуйста точное название файла и его расположение, все перепробованные комбинации ни к чему не привели.

Re: Иконка GD

PostPosted: Tue Aug 17, 2010 8:39 pm
by ikm
Иконки зашиты прямо в исполняемый файл (в виде ресурсов qt). Так что для их изменения программу придется пересобирать.

Re: Иконка GD

PostPosted: Tue Aug 17, 2010 8:59 pm
by paul.radioactive
Да, это все объясняет.

А нельзя ли поведение программы с иконкой привести к общепринятому?

Исходя из моего опыта, иконка вшитая в программу в основном только создает проблемы, как например в случае с Skype, цветную иконку которого с панели можно убрать только убрав саму область уведомлений.

Кстати, можно сделать прямо тут небольшой feature-request? Опция, которая позволяла бы GD запоминать список открытых вкладок и восстанавливать их после закрытия.

Re: Иконка GD

PostPosted: Wed Aug 18, 2010 5:38 am
by Lordwind
Хотелось бы видеть в следующем релизе любой вариант, позволяющий исправить масштабирование иконки. Без него иконка сабжа в области уведомлений у меня выглядит довольно вырвиглазненько:
Image

Re: Иконка GD

PostPosted: Wed Aug 18, 2010 12:35 pm
by ikm
Политика разработки программы очень простая: тем, что лично мне не нужно, я не занимаюсь, однако приглашаю делать это тех, кому это нужно. Это относится абсолютно ко всем аспектам программы.

Re: Иконка GD

PostPosted: Wed Aug 18, 2010 2:09 pm
by Lordwind
То есть я правильно понял, что заменить в исходниках иконку на вариант большего разрешения или на svg для нормального масштабирования это очень сложно и/или не укладывается в текущую политику разработки? Или вы считаете что только я один увеличиваю панель с 24 до N пикселов?